Exploring Health Sciences

  • Print Print
  • Share Share
  • Tweet

Our teacher advisors explore the link between health, science and education that schools can play. Their thematic units bring personal and environmental health issues to life using real-world examples based on their students, schools and communities.

Unit Plans

Nutrition and Me

An activity that introduces students to the food pyramid, food groups, and the relationship between nutrition and a healthy body

Read more >

Environmental Health

Planetary environmental health is examined by investigating the causes and effects of over-consumption and pollution of our natural resources by humans and how to better care for our air, land and water so that human health and our planet benefits.

Read more >

The Human Body Project

Students will research and assume roles as medical specialists through hands-on projects, research, reports, and presentations. Culminating activities will include working with a health specialist to dissect/observe cow eyes, sheep brains, pig lungs, pig heart, or various bones (including cow, rodent, and human bones).

Read more >

Self Esteem in Middle School

Help build positive self-esteem by teaching students to look at their unique qualities and how they are physically and emotionally changing.
